![]() ![]() Both of these NPC’s are essential to your success, since like the castle upgrades, the upgrades bought persist between runs. ![]() The blacksmith can forge armour for you (as long as you have the blueprints) whilst the enchantress uses runes to create buffs that do things like add mana or life leech, or allow you to apply poison. When it comes to buying items at the docks, there are two early upgrades to the castle in the form of the typical blacksmith and enchantress combo. An in-game glossary is provided, but there’s little guidance in terms of how to structure your castle, which simply means that as the player levels up and the building cost increases, you may find yourself priced out of essential buildings that do “boring” stuff, because you invested heavily in nonsense. There are lots of nuanced buildings that do very niche things, and one minor criticism here is that Rogue Legacy 2 has the fairly standard roguelike issue of just expecting a player to understand these. Room upgrades cover a huge range of things including everything from adding armour, health or increased damage, to unlocking new classes like the Valkyrie, Dragon Lancer or Assassin. When that character dies (which they will) the player swings back to select an heir again - choosing one of three which will each be rolled with a random class, special ability and up to three traits.Īfter choosing an heir (who will become the player character for the next run) the player can spend money on either expanding their castle (by adding or upgrading rooms) or buying items at the docks. The player works their way through as much of the castle as possible, killing enemies, collecting relics and loot, and hopefully defeating bosses. Thus, the basic gameplay loop for Rogue Legacy 2 is presented. As it turns out, this attack has been going on basically forever - and when our character dies, they will quickly be replaced by one of three heirs. The game begins with the player controlling a noble knight - and we’re talking about a relatively classic Metroidvania-style side-scrolling platformer here - who must adventure through a citadel that has clearly been under some kind of sustained attack.
